U+5CAD "" CJK Unified Ideograph-# is a Chinese character that represents a mountain ridge or a mountain range, often used in geographical contexts to describe a low mountain or a crest of hills. It is composed of the radical for mountain and a phonetic component, reflecting its meaning of a high, narrow elevation of land. This character appears in various East Asian languages including Chinese, Japanese, and Korean, and is commonly found in place names and words related to topography, such as in the term "山岭" meaning mountain range.
